
Adcock Triumphs in Rome Long Jump

Performance Highlights
At the Diamond League event in Rome, Australian long jumper Liam Adcock achieved a personal best, leaping 8.34 meters. This remarkable performance signifies a major milestone in his athletic journey, illustrating his development in the sport.
Celebratory Moments
After accomplishing this impressive jump, Adcock celebrated exuberantly by performing a backward flip, which reflected his joy and elation over reaching a personal record. Such expressions of excitement highlight the emotional highs athletes experience during competitive achievements.
